Volk racing wheels on the car pictures
Cooper cobra tires
Front 195/60/14 Six inch wide wheel
Rear 215/60/14 Seven inch wide wheel
I have to bend the inside edge of the fenders up to stop a little rubbing on the bumps.
It felt like a whole new car. steering was lighter and more precise.
Please forgive the ugly car, working on the mechanical before i get the the body.... besides it was a $250.00 car

Went up a fuel jet and got rid of the 2500~4000 stumbles and backfires. Now, Im waiting on jets for the 4000 up ones should be fixed by going down on the air jet . Found a guy on ebay selling main and air jets for 2.50 a piece, so Im stocking up
I found out a little on tuning the carb
aircooled.net has a write up on tuning the carb
heres the link
0-2500 idle jet
2500-4000 main jet
4000 and up air jet
Seems to be working so far.
